Action RPG “Drova – Forsaken Kin” reveals new trailer, 2024 release

Drova – Forsaken Kin, an upcoming action-adventure RPG inspired by Celtic mythology from developer Just2D and publisher Deck13, will officially launch in 2024 according to a new gameplay trailer. An exact release date was not confirmed.

In Drova – Forsaken Kin, you’ll join a faction to survive a dangerous open world where the spirits that govern nature have become exploited and angered. Players can influence the direction of the story, and use abilities to build their own combat style.

Drova – Forsaken Kin will be available on PC via Steam, Nintendo Switch, Xbox and PlayStation. Here is today’s gameplay trailer from Deck13’s YouTube channel:

Drova – Forsaken Kin has some pretty pixel art, but it is undoubtedly the Celtic theme that will fascinate you. There are plenty of grim dark RPGs, but cultural influences are certain to provide invaluable new context.

This approach guarantees some level of originality, for both the world and the characters, including their unique views, stories, and environments.

There is also great potency, with a deep history that many will likely be unfamiliar with. This often creates an informative tone, sparking interest in the broader culture.

Drova – Forsaken Kin has expertly selected its references, and the grim dark genre feels like a natural fit rather than being shoehorned for popularity’s sake. The resulting visuals look very stylish, with a consistent aura of ancient mystery.

Today’s trailer smartly wields silence. It emphasizes a solemn tone and prioritizes all of its sound effects, which add a gritty and Earthy texture. The music is carefully reserved and paced, and it definitely reinforces Drova – Forsaken Kin’s somber, desperate world.

While the combat in today’s trailer looks a little straightforward, the briefly revealed inventory seems flexible. It would’ve been nice to see dialogue and learn more about the narrative, but there’s plenty of time before launch.
